San José Made will be doing its 2nd Annual SJMADE Summer Fair on July 6-7, 2024 at the Santa Clara Convention Center. This is going to be a large-scale, super fun, potentially super funny indoor summertime festival featuring 300+ makers, artists, designers and creative small businesses within seven (7) themed sections:

  • Very Handmade: Featuring handmade goods (where most if not all of the object's primary components were forged by the maker's hands) and DIY handcrafting workshops.

  • Way Too Cute: Featuring goods designed with one thing in mind: to be the cutest of all time.

  • Sparkle Emoji Aesthetic: Featuring goods meant to make people feel beautiful and positive vibes about themselves and/or about each other.

  • Weird & Wonderful: Featuring goods designed with uniqueness and unexpectedness but altogether wonderfulness in mind. 

  • For All The Faves: Featuring goods inspired by and celebrating our absolute pop culture faves from movies, TV, anime, video games and music.

  • Totally Tiny: Featuring goods designed to celebrate the meticulous magic and boundless beauty of small crafted objects.

  • Cat Lover Craft Market (near Mini Cat Town's Kitten Lounge: Featuring goods inspired by and celebrating cats. This vendor section of the next will be near Mini Cat's Kitten Lounge as well as additional cat themed activities to create a maximum cat loving experience.

This event is free admission to attend. Free on-site parking is available (please read the parking info on our event page BEFORE attending the event). All ages welcome. Featuring activations by Mini Cat Town, Y2K Glam Shotz Photo Booth and DIY workshops & activities to be announced.

Parking

There is free on-site parking spaces available at the Santa Clara Convention Center's Parking Lot (5001 Great America Parkway, Santa Clara, CA) as well as its Secondary Parking Lot on Tasman Drive (2525 Tasman Drive, Santa Clara, CA). You can view the image to get a sense of where these lots are located in relation to the actual Convention Center building. 

Additional Parking Notes:

  • The drop-off zone and accessibility parking area are located directly in front of the Santa Clara Convention Center near the main entrance (view our site map here).

  • If you enter the venue from Great American Parkway entrance near the Hyatt Regency, you should see the main parking entrance straight ahead once you turn into the venue.

  • If you somehow find yourself circling the parking tower on-site looking for the main entrance, you'll see a few PERMIT ONLY entrances on the ground level of the parking tower. You will NOT be able to access the lot from these entrances. If you see these PERMIT ONLY entrances, please continue circling the lot until you find the main entrance. 

  • There are some spots marked for the Hyatt Hotel's Valet Parking on the ground level of the parking structure. Your vehicle will be towed if it is parked in one of these spots.

  • If the Santa Clara Convention Center Parking Lot and the Secondary Parking Lot are full on any of the days, we recommend viewing the lot options here. Please note that these options may be closed or may be paid options.
